And now after four years of their marriage, they’ve done well to keep their kids’ lives private. But not before letting everyone know about what they think is right. The couple, unlike the other Hollywoods pairs, doesn’t believe in leaving anything for their children.
“My kids are living a really privileged life, and they don’t even know it,” Ashton said on Armchair Expert. “And they’ll never know it because this is the only one that they’ll know.”
This was in 2017 when Mila too revealed that they wouldn’t be giving their children Christmas gifts. The reason specified by them was that after their daughter Wyatt’s third Christmas, they kind of realized something. It’s that that they might not even appreciate all of the gifts. True that.
Their kids – Wyatt and Dimitri:
Wyatt was born in 2014 and Mila described her first three months with her as magical. She revealed on The Ellen DeGeneres Show that, “I love the fact that the first three months she and I were up every night. And I figured her out and she figured me out and she now sleeps in her own crib in her own room, and I will never have that time again. So for me, it was a really nice three months.”
Adding a boy to their little family in 2016, Mila and Ashton felt complete. She said that handling two rugrats in her home takes away all her energy. But in the end, it’s all worth it and she’s glad about her motherhood.
Mia told in Marie Claire’s cover story back in 2017 that, “What motherhood shows you is how selfless you can get.”
